What You’ll Do- Support ongoing Mechanism of Action (MOA) and Target Identification (Target ) programs by conducting literature research and hypothesis generation.
- Design and execute cell-based assays to probe compound activity across diverse cell lines.
- Analyze and interpret biological data.
- Contribute to experimental documentation and internal presentations summarizing findings.
- Students pursuing degrees in biology, biochemistry, pharmacology, or related fields who are excited about mechanism-focused discovery.
- Hands‑on experience with mammalian cell culture and basic molecular or cellular biology techniques is a plus.
- Strong interest in drug discovery and mechanism‑driven biology.
- Curious problem solvers who are self‑directed, organized, and comfortable working in a dynamic, cross‑functional research environment.
